LaMelo Ball trade winners and losers: Timberwolves get Anthony Edwards the best backcourt mate of his career
The Minnesota Timberwolves completed a blockbuster trade to acquire LaMelo Ball and Josh Green. In exchange, the Charlotte Hornets received Naz Reid and several draft assets. The move is viewed as a high-risk effort to elevate the team's offense around Anthony Edwards.
